After our excellent 2-1 win away at Stourbridge on Saturday, Anthony Dwyer was sent off after the final whistle. Following the incident, Basford United can now confirm that the striker has regrettably received a six-match ban from the Football Association.
Anthony wholeheartedly regrets his actions and the club have apologised on his behalf and re-iterate that such behaviour is not representative of Basford United Football Club.
The club now consider the matter closed and remain very supportive of Anthony. We look forward to welcoming him back in March.
He has been warned of his future conduct and also received an internal fine.
